Second Generation Chevrolet Impala

1959–1960 · 2-Door Hardtop / Convertible / Sedan / Wagon

The Impala became its own model for 1959 with a dramatic low, wide redesign. The 1959 cars wear the unmistakable horizontal batwing fins and teardrop taillights; 1960 softened the look. Available as hardtops, convertibles, and sedans with small-block and 348 V8 power, these are striking, increasingly collectible fifties Chevrolets.

Key Engines

Inline-6 235 cu in · 135 hp
Small-block V8 283 cu in · 170-290 hp
W-series big-block V8 348 cu in · 250-335 hp

Notable Trims

Impala

What to look for on a 1959–1960 Impala

  • Rust in floors, rockers, lower quarters, and trunk
  • Complex 1959 trim and stainless hard to source
  • X-frame corrosion
  • Big-block authenticity
